Higher Education Fair at Kidderminster College: A Huge Success for Students' Future Prospects
Kidderminster College recently held its annual Higher Education (HE) Fair, allowing students to explore their options for further education and careers beyond College. The event, organised by Fiona Van Dijk, our dedicated Careers Adviser, welcomed representatives from various universities and HE institutions, helping students gain valuable insights into their future pathways.
The fair saw an impressive turnout, with over 150 attendees from Level 2 and Level 3 courses. Learners, accompanied by their lecturers, engaged in meaningful conversations with representatives from institutions such as Birmingham City University, De Montfort University, Nottingham Trent University, and University College Birmingham, among others. The Worcestershire Apprenticeship Hub was also present, offering advice on apprenticeship routes.
Fiona noted the positive engagement: "It was great to see so many learners interacting with the universities and institutions. The feedback has been overwhelmingly positive, and many of our students have made informed decisions about their future, with some even raising their aspirations to progress into higher education."
